I placed our filesystem in /System/Library/Filesystems where it seems
to function fine for probing and mounting disks.
I made reference to an /sbin/newfs_ style tool in the same manner as
the /sbin/mount_ with nearly identical FSPersonalities dictionary as
is used by the Info.plist of hfs.fs. I thought that would be all that
would be required to list our filesystem as an option in the Erase
tab of DiskUtility, but it isn't showing up.
I can use the filesystem as an option to /usr/sbin/diskutil eraseDisk
or eraseVolume and it seems to work correctly. Also, if I supply a
dummy name for the format parameter to diskutil, the error message
lists my filesystem's name as a "Valid Filesystem".
Is there something else I must do to allow my filesystem to be in
DiskUtility's "Volume Format" menu?
